    Car Audio / Passive Crossovers, 4 Ohm Reference Charts. If you need a 16 mHy coil, you can series a 12.8 mHy coil and a 3.2 mHy coil. If you need a 70 µfd capacitor, you can parallel two 35 µfd capacitors. When the exact value of a coil or capacitor is not available, you can substitute values of ± 5% .     By recognizing what certain frequencies sound like, you’ll become faster and more effective at EQ’ing your mixes. 50 Hz. The lowest frequency range adds fullness to those bass instruments like the kick drum, toms and bass. Cut in the 50 – 100 Hz area if they are getting too thick and interfering with the clarity of the low-end of your mix.
